It is likely that the 1080p VOD movies that Dish is putting out are higher bandwidth than the current 1080i programming.
Even if your television performed perfect 3:2 reverse pulldown on a 1080i source, the higher bandwidth 1080p will look better.
Dish has to buffer the movies on your harddrive because these movies are higher bandwidth than any of the current 1080i HD PPV channels. Otherwise, Dish could get away with performing 3:2 reverse pulldown on any of their current 1080i HD channels and calling it "1080p".

Sorry if this has been asked. Have not seen it though.
How much room will I need on my hard drive to get a 1080p movie to download??
If my hardrive is almost full or full, will I get a message that tells me "need more hard drive storage room" or something like that. Does anyone know how many hours are needed on the hard dirve to download??

Your dvr hard drive is partitioned - You get access to MOST of it but not all. Dish reserves the other partition for downloads they put there. It has no effect on the space you use for recordings.
Next time you press the dvr button scroll down and select the tv entertainment selection. All those shows are in the reserved partition. Dish will download several 1080p movies to this partition and then charge you if you want to watch them.
